如果该内容未能解决您的问题,您可以点击反馈按钮或发送邮件联系人工。或添加QQ群:1381223

Linux安装MySQL5.7:一步步指南

Linux安装MySQL5.7:一步步指南

在当今的互联网时代,数据库管理系统(DBMS)是任何企业或开发者都无法忽视的重要工具。MySQL作为全球最流行的开源数据库之一,其稳定性和高性能使其成为许多应用的首选。特别是MySQL 5.7版本,带来了许多性能优化和新功能,非常适合在Linux系统上部署。本文将详细介绍如何在Linux系统上安装MySQL 5.7,并探讨其应用场景。

准备工作

在开始安装之前,请确保您的Linux系统已经更新到最新版本,并且有足够的磁盘空间和内存来支持MySQL的运行。以下是我们需要的工具和环境:

  • Linux操作系统(如Ubuntu、CentOS等)
  • 超级用户权限(root或sudo权限)
  • 网络连接(用于下载安装包)

安装步骤

  1. 更新系统包列表

    sudo apt update
  2. 安装MySQL服务器

    sudo apt install mysql-server

    注意:在某些发行版中,MySQL的包名可能为mysql-server-5.7,请根据实际情况调整。

  3. 启动MySQL服务

    sudo systemctl start mysql
  4. 设置MySQL安全配置

    sudo mysql_secure_installation

    这个脚本会引导您完成一系列安全设置,包括设置root密码、删除匿名用户、禁用root远程登录等。

  5. 验证MySQL安装

    sudo systemctl status mysql

    确保MySQL服务正在运行。

配置MySQL

安装完成后,您可能需要进行一些基本配置:

  • 修改配置文件:通常位于/etc/mysql/mysql.conf.d/mysqld.cnf/etc/my.cnf
  • 创建数据库和用户
     CREATE DATABASE yourdbname;
     CREATE USER 'username'@'localhost' IDENTIFIED BY 'password';
     GRANT ALL PRIVILEGES ON yourdbname.* TO 'username'@'localhost';
     FLUSH PRIVILEGES;

应用场景

MySQL 5.7Linux上的应用非常广泛:

  • Web应用:许多Web应用如WordPress、Drupal等都依赖MySQL作为后端数据库。
  • 数据分析:MySQL的性能优化使得其在数据分析和处理大数据时表现出色。
  • 企业应用:从小型企业到大型企业,MySQL都能满足其数据存储和管理需求。
  • 开发环境:开发者常用MySQL进行本地开发和测试。

注意事项

  • 备份:定期备份数据库是非常重要的,防止数据丢失。
  • 安全:确保MySQL的安全配置,防止未授权访问。
  • 性能调优:根据应用的实际需求,调整MySQL的配置以优化性能。

总结

通过本文的指导,您应该能够在Linux系统上成功安装并配置MySQL 5.7。MySQL的强大功能和灵活性使其在各种应用场景中都表现出色。无论您是开发者、系统管理员还是企业用户,掌握MySQL的安装和管理都是一项非常有用的技能。希望这篇文章能为您提供有价值的信息,帮助您更好地利用MySQL来管理和分析数据。